Ingredients You Need
- Russet Potatoes: The ideal choice for baked potatoes due to their high starch content, resulting in a fluffy texture.
- Olive Oil: A light coating helps achieve that crispy skin while adding healthy fats.
- Salt: Enhances the flavor and aids in creating a crunchy exterior.
- Pepper: Adds a touch of spice and depth to the flavor profile.
- Toppings (optional): Consider sour cream, chives, cheese, or bacon bits for added flavor and texture.
How to Make Perfect Air Fryer Baked Potato Step by Step
- Start by washing the russet potatoes thoroughly under cold water to remove any dirt or debris. Pat them dry with a clean towel.
- Next, pierce each potato several times with a fork. This allows steam to escape during cooking.
- In a bowl, coat the potatoes lightly with olive oil and sprinkle with salt and pepper. This will help create a crispy skin.
- Preheat your air fryer to 400°F (200°C) for about 5 minutes.
- Place the seasoned potatoes in the air fryer basket, ensuring they are not overcrowded for even cooking.
- Cook the potatoes for 30 minutes, flipping them halfway through to ensure even crispiness.
- After 30 minutes, check for doneness by inserting a fork. If it goes in easily, your potatoes are ready. If not, cook for an additional 5-10 minutes.
- Once cooked, remove the potatoes from the air fryer and let them rest for a few minutes before serving.
Pro Tip: For extra crispy skin, rub the potatoes in salt after applying olive oil.
Expert Tips for Best Results
- Choose medium-sized russet potatoes for consistent cooking.
- Ensure potatoes are of similar size for even cooking.
- Don’t skip the piercing step; it prevents them from bursting during cooking.
- Experiment with different seasonings for a flavor twist.
- For a more indulgent treat, add toppings like melted cheese or chili.
- Use an instant-read thermometer; the internal temperature should reach 210°F (99°C) for fluffiness.

How to Serve and Store
Serve your perfect air fryer baked potato with a dollop of sour cream, chopped chives, or your favorite cheese. They pair wonderfully with grilled meats or as a standalone meal with various toppings.
For storage, keep leftover baked potatoes in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. Freezing is not recommended, as it can affect the texture. When reheating, use the air fryer or oven to restore the crispy skin, heating at 350°F (175°C) for about 10 minutes.

Perfect Air Fryer Baked Potato: Fluffy in Just 40 Minutes
Description
This Perfect Air Fryer Baked Potato recipe yields fluffy, tender potatoes in just 40 minutes. The air fryer cooks them evenly, giving you a crispy skin while keeping the inside soft and delicious. Perfect for a quick side dish or a satisfying meal topper!
Ingredients
- 4 medium russet potatoes
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 1 teaspoon salt
- 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
- Optional toppings: butter, sour cream, chives, cheese, bacon bits
Instructions
- Preheat your air fryer to 400°F (200°C).
- Wash and scrub the potatoes under cold water. Dry them thoroughly with a towel.
- Prick each potato several times with a fork to allow steam to escape during cooking.
- Rub each potato with olive oil and sprinkle with salt and black pepper, ensuring they are evenly coated.
- Place the potatoes in the air fryer basket, ensuring they are not overcrowded.
- Cook the potatoes at 400°F (200°C) for 30 to 35 minutes, turning them halfway through the cooking time.
- Check for doneness by inserting a fork into the center of a potato; it should be tender. If not fully tender, continue cooking for an additional 5 minutes.
- Once done, carefully remove the potatoes from the air fryer and let them cool for a few minutes before serving.
- Slice open the potatoes and add your favorite toppings.
Notes
- For extra crispy skin, you can cook the potatoes for an additional 5 minutes after flipping them halfway through.
- Cooking time may vary based on the size of the potatoes. Larger potatoes may need additional time.
- Feel free to experiment with different seasonings or toppings based on your preferences.
